Gianluca Franceschini, Full Professor of General Surgery and Director of the Master’s Program in Integrated Therapies for Female Oncological Pathologies at Catholic University of the Sacred Heart, shared a post on LinkedIn:
“GIMSeno: It’s not a project. It’s a paradigm shift in senology in Italy.
The GIMSeno, an integrated breast network between Fondazione Policlinico Universitario Agostino Gemelli IRCCS, Ospedale Isola Tiberina – Gemelli Isola and Mater Olbia Hospital.
A shared model of excellence.
